Drypoint etching by Robert Barrie of the Forth Bridge, Scotland, signed and dated 1928 in pencil recto lower right, printed on Japon paper. This talented artist is currently unlisted, indeed unfindable, but it's a superbly executed work. Approx sizes: Framed 42 cm x 51 cm or 16 ½” x 20”, sheet 13" x 17 7/8”, mount 15 ¼” x 18 ¾”, visible 9 ½” x 13 ¾”.  

Used. Examined out of frame. No visible marks or mount burn. Glass removed for shipping. The frame, which has a few corner chips, and mount offered as used and of no value.
